Very simple process. Applied online. Scheduled online. However, the first interview I waited 20 minutes after my interview time but met with a great gal named Renae. We got along great, and she made me feel very comfortable. I was afraid that it being Macy's that I would be grilled or really heavily questioned, but I wasn't. I had a bit of trouble finding the HR offices because they were tucked back behind the lingerie section. I brought with me to my first interview my resumé but she already had it; so, there was no need to bring it to my second one. The second interview was literally five minutes with the Cosmetics Sales Manager, Kelly. She was just on time and super nice. She asked me one question about where I work now, but it seemed only out of formality that she did. All-in-all, my advice would just be to smile and be confident about yourself! :)
